Tested neck range of motion Extension (1/4 point)

1 of 1 point

Flexion (1/4 point)

Expected range of motion (approx. 45 degrees)

Expected range of motion (approx. 45 degrees)

Reduced range of motion

Reduced range of motion

Lateral Bending (1/4 point)

Rotation (1/4 point)

Expected range of motion (approx. 40 degrees) on both sides

Expected range of motion (approx. 70 degrees) on both sides

Reduced range of motion on right

Reduced range of motion on right

Reduced range of motion on left

Reduced range of motion on left

Tested shoulder range of motion Adduction (1/3 point)

1 of 1 point

Extension (1/3 point)

Expected range of motion (approx. 50 degrees)

Expected range of motion (approx. 50 degrees)

Reduced range of motion

Reduced range of motion

Forward Flexion (1/3 point) Expected range of motion (approx. 180 degrees) Reduced range of motion

Tested neck strength

1 of 1 point

Strength (1/1 point) 0 - No muscle contraction 1 - Barely detectable contraction 2 - Active movement with gravity eliminated 3 - Active movement against gravity 4 - Active movement against gravity and resistance 5 - Active movement against full resistance without fatigue (normal)
